Swimming Carnival 2025

We’re excited to announce the details for our 2025 Swimming Carnival. These events are a fantastic opportunity for students to showcase their swimming skills, participate in friendly competition, and demonstrate their House spirit. Parents and caregivers are welcome to attend and cheer on our swimmers.

Please note that due to renovations at the North Adelaide Aquatic Centre, we have adjusted our usual arrangements. The Years 7 to 12 Carnival has been relocated to the SA Aquatic & Leisure Centre, while a separate carnival for Years 4 to 6 will be held at Norwood Outdoor Pool, as the Marion venue is not suitable for younger students.

Years 4 to 6 Carnival
Date: Tuesday 18 February
Venue: Norwood Swimming Centre
Time: 9am- 12.30pm

Years 7 to 12 Carnival
Date: Wednesday 19 February
Venue: SA Aquatic & Leisure Centre, Marion
Time: 9am- 2.30pm

Scholastic Book Club Issue 1

The best gift any parent can give a child is the love of books and the joy and benefits of independent reading for fun. Children who read at home, or are read to, have a head start on reading success in school.

Scholastic Book Club is an easy and affordable way to enjoy popular and award-winning books at home. Twice a term, during the school year, students will bring home a Book Club catalogue with a different selection of books offered for all ages. It is easy to order.

Place orders online via the Scholastic Book Club LOOP website. Simply login to an existing account or select register to set up a new profile and follow the prompts. Once books arrive, they are delivered to the classroom ready to take home or select the gift option during checkout, and the books will be delivered to the front office for parents to collect.
